Essential Aspects of "In the Sofa" or "On the Sofa"
The correct usage of "in" and "on" with furniture, especially sofas, is fundamental for accurate and effective communication. Understanding the nuances of these prepositions will improve your written and spoken English, avoiding confusion and misinterpretation.
The key distinction between "in" and "on" lies in whether the object is enclosed or supported. In the case of a sofa, "in the sofa" implies that the object is inside the sofa, such as cushions or blankets stored within its cushions. Conversely, "on the sofa" indicates that the object is resting on the surface of the sofa, such as a person sitting or a book lying on it.
Using "In"
- When referring to objects contained or enclosed within the sofa
- Objects placed inside the cushions or storage compartments of the sofa
Using "On"
- When referring to objects resting on the surface of the sofa
- People sitting, objects placed, or actions performed on the sofa's surface
